Today’s topic is Top 5 cover of 2019. We have been blessed with some stunning covers this year so asking me to narrow it down to just 5 was cruel. I added already released books and unreleased books just to have some variety. Ready? Let’s get to it!
Winterwood by Shea Earnshaw
Now, this doesn’t release until November, but goodness! To say I can’t wait to put my hands on this book would an understatement.
Waiting for Spring Vol. 11 by Anashin
This has nothing to do with the graphics and more with the face that Kamiyama is on the cover. He is my absolute favorite character from this series and it was so good to see him grace the cover again. (Now if we can just get him to win this love triangle…)
The Grace Year by Kim Liggett
If you couldn’t tell from my blog, my favorite color is pink. So this immediately caught my eye! There’s also that single drop of blood that makes you look closer at it. (does that make me sound like a madwoman?)
Lock Every Door by Riley Sager
At first glance of this one, all I saw was the purple/pink them. When I looked closer and saw that person in the background I knew I wanted to read this book. I really enjoyed it BTW!
Aurora Rising by Jay Kristoff and Amie Kaufman
I couldn’t finish this list without mentioning Aurora Rising. I am trash for Charlie Bowater’s artwork and this cover was no different. I feel like she mastered Aurora’s character so spot on!
